Step 3: Be Prepared

Before embarking on your tour, it’s essential to be prepared. Here are some things you need to keep in mind:

What to Wear

Wear comfortable clothing that you don’t mind getting dirty or wet. It’s recommended to wear closed-toe shoes and avoid wearing sandals or flip flops. Don’t forget to bring a hat, sunscreen, and sunglasses for protection from the sun.

What to Bring

Bring a swimsuit and a towel if you want to take a dip in the water during the swim stop. Don’t forget to bring a waterproof bag or a ziplock to keep your electronics and valuables dry. It’s also recommended to bring a small backpack to carry your belongings.

What to Expect

Expect a bumpy ride since you’ll be riding on a quad bike on uneven terrain. You don’t need to have any prior experience to ride a quad bike, but you should be physically capable of operating the vehicle. The tour guides will provide you with all the necessary safety equipment, including helmets.

Dining & Shopping in Gozo

Gozo has a wide range of culinary options, with both local and international cuisines readily available. The island’s famous dish is rabbit stew, which is cooked with red wine, herbs, and garlic. If you want to enjoy some fresh seafood, head to Marsalforn Beach or Xlendi Bay for the catch of the day. For authentic local produce, visit the island’s farmers’ markets for the freshest fruits, nuts, and cheeses. Shopping in Gozo is also a unique experience, as the island offers a wide variety of traditional artisanal products, such as pottery, lace, and silver jewelry.
